Darnley bound for Norway
By Jennifer Pellegrini: BP Sports Niagara - September 12, 2024
If all goes according to Sheena Darnley’s plan, she’ll be a member of Canada’s first-ever women’s Paralympic hockey team, hopefully in 2030.
But for now, the 17-year-old Grade 12 Notre Dame College School student’s eyes are focused on the upcoming Women’s World Challenge Para Hockey tournament in Skien, Norway, Oct. 25-28. Darnley is part of Canada’s National Women’s Para Hockey (sometimes known as sledge hockey) Team, including her Niagara Thunderblades teammate Jessie Gregory, who will compete at the event against women’s para hockey players around the world.
